MONSTER MAGNET: New Song ‘Paradise’ Available For Streaming

MONSTER MAGNET will release its new album, "Last Patrol", in North America on October 15 via Napalm Records. The CD was produced by Dave Wyndorf and Phil Caivano, while "Evil" Joe Barresi (TOOL, QUEENS OF THE STONE AGE, BAD RELIGION) mixed the album, with additional production duties handled by Matt Hyde. The artwork was created by Johun Sumrow with consultation coming from Chris Ryall and designs by Ryan Clark for Invisible Creatures Inc. The album will be available as a limited edition CD, standard CD, 2LP and digital format. In support of "Last Patrol", MONSTER MAGNET will embark on a full-blown North American tour. Although the band has toured Europe relentlessly over the past decade, this is MONSTER MAGNET's first full North American tour in over 10 years. Support will come from Prosthetic artist ZODIAC. The tour is scheduled to kick off November 14 in Grand Rapids, Michigan and will run through December 14 in New York City.

METALLICA: We Weren’t Allowed To Play ‘Master Of Puppets’ In China

The members of METALLICA have revealed that they were asked to send the lyrics to their entire discography to the Chinese government for approval before they were given permission to play in the country. "We had to give them a whole set of songs and they went through all the lyrics and okayed which ones we could play, which ones we couldn't play," METALLICA guitarist Kirk Hammett revealed during an appearance on "The Howard Stern Show" on Monday, September 23. "They see a lyric like 'Master Of Puppets' being so subversive that they're not allowing us to play it. It's kind of scary." Added METALLICA frontman James Hetfield: "And that just brings more attention to it, of course. That doesn't work." According to METALLICA, they never considered canceling their Chinese shows after being told which songs they couldn't perform in the country. "There were 40,000 kids over those two nights that were, I mean, they were really responding to what we were doing," said METALLICA drummer Lars Ulrich. "It was insane." "Whatever rules they set down, the fans were there to have fun," stated Hetfield. "We got our foot in the door. We were able to go and play in China. That was the key."

MASTODON To Enter Studio In November

Atlanta progressive metallers MASTODON have issued the following update: "MASTODON has been busy jamming every day writing and arranging the next studio album. We have quite a few songs and ideas that are taking some time to nail down what we think will make it to the next full-length. "There will be no more touring this year. We will hit the studio in November to hopefully finish by the end of year." Asked about the progress of the songwriting sessions for MASTODON's follow-up to 2011's "The Hunter", guitarist Bill Kelliher told Artisan News: "We haven't really come to the lyrical concepts yet. That's usually the last thing that comes. We're usually focused on the music and getting all the parts and everything sounding 'balls to the wall,' you know what I mean?! That's the most important thing. And then once we've got all that settled and recorded, we're always scrambling for lyrics and ideas and stuff. We're getting a little bit better at it, and I think Brann's [Dailor, drums] got a lot of ideas for vocal melodies and stuff like that. I'll play the riff and he'll kind of sing along, and I'm, like, 'OK, that sounds really proggy, but really awesome.' I'm really, really excited about it. But as far as what it's gonna be dealing with, it's a little too early to tell; it's pretty fresh stuff right now. I mean, we've got some demos, but they're really, really rough." "The digipak for this is one of the most complex pieces of CD/DVD packaging ever attempted by Nuclear Blast, and the concept for this was dreamed up by myself and Andy Sneap [guitar] whilst staggering back from the local pub late one night, after a 'heavy creativity session.' It was inspired by the rise in spiritualism in England during the 19th century, during which time séances and attempts to communicate with the dead became commonplace — along with the establishment of numerous secret cults and aristocratic organizations who would meet in secret, attempting to raise spirits and reach 'the other side.' We also wished to explore the phenomenon known as 'post-mortem photography.' "Because photography was very costly at the time, the only time ordinary families could justify the expense was after the subject was already dead. We became gripped by these macabre Victorian images of deceased family members and children being posed alongside their living families, often being supported in a standing position by equally macabre mechanical devices designed specifically for this gruesome purpose. MAX CAVALERA’s ‘My Bloody Roots’ Autobiography To Be Made Available In Poland

According to Interia.pl, the Polish-language edition of "My Bloody Roots", the autobiography of Max Cavalera (SOULFLY, CAVALERA CONSPIRACY, SEPULTURA, NAILBOMB), will be made available on October 2 through the Kagra publishing house. Already available in Max's native Brazil, "My Bloody Roots", written by Cavalera with assistance from renowned British author Joel McIver, was translated by Bartosz Donarski (who also translated "Slash", "Pearl Jam Twenty", "Lords Of Chaos", "Swedish Death Metal" and "Choosing Death: The Improbable History Of Death Metal & Grindcore", among others), a contributor to well-known Polish magazine Mystic Art, former perennial DJ of the longest-running metal radio show in Poland "Thrashing Madness", and editor of the major Polish Internet portal Interia.pl. "My Bloody Roots"' foreword was written by Dave Grohl (FOO FIGHTERS, ex-NIRVANA), who was' "really thrilled" to do it, Max said in an interview. "Dave's always been a great guy," Cavalera added. "He used to come to see SEPULTURA play in Seattle every time we played; even after NIRVANA got big, he would still come and see us play in little clubs." Among other musicians who were interviewed for Max's autobiography were Ozzy Osbourne, Chino Moreno of the DEFTONES, Tom Araya of SLAYER and Mike Patton of FAITH NO MORE.

DEICIDE: ‘In The Minds Of Evil’ Cover Artwork Unveiled

Florida death metal veterans DEICIDE will release their new album, "In The Minds Of Evil", on November 26 (one day earlier internationally) via Century Media Records. The CD was recorded at AudioHammer Studios in Sanford, Florida with producer Jason Suecof (TRIVIUM, AUGUST BURNS RED, THE BLACK DAHLIA MURDER, ALL THAT REMAINS, WHITECHAPEL, DEVILDRIVER). DEICIDE drummer Steve Asheim recently told Decibel magazine about the band's working relationship with Suecof: "It's awesome! I've known Jason since '08. I had been going out to do the ORDER OF ENNEAD records with him. The last DEICIDE record we did with Mark [Lewis], but I've known Jason a long time, so I asked him if he was into it. He said, 'Absolutely!' I wanted to get one done ovith him before something happens. You never know." Regarding the lyrical themes covered on the new DEICIDE album, Asheim said: "[The lyrics] are typical Glen Benton. Blasphemous, brutal rhetoric. We're going to get down and dirty this Blasphemous, brutal rhetoric. We're going to get down and dirty this time around, so expect the lyrics to be brutal." According to Asheim, longtime fans will pick up on nuances inspired by the almighty "Legion" effort. "Jason wanted to capture the 'Legion' feel," the drummer said. "We're wanting Glen's vocals to sound more old-school. So, it's a bit of the new with a little throwback action." As for DEICIDE's time at Audiohammer, Asheim said: "It's pretty cut-and-dried these days. I've known Jason a few years. I kind of know his methodology, how he works. It's a far drive, so we'll spend two or three nights there. Once we knock it out, we'll end up partying. We repeat that the next day."
